Richard E.
Gammans currently works at Otologic Pharmaceutics, Inc., as President & Chief Operating Officer and Pamlico BioPharma, Inc., as President & Chief Operating Officer.
Dr. Gammans also formerly worked at Bristol Myers Squibb Co., as Global Project Director & Senior Scientist, Indevus Pharmaceuticals, Inc., as Senior Vice President-Clinical Research from 1994 to 2000, Incara Pharmaceuticals Corp., as Executive Vice President-Research & Development from 2000 to 2004, and MediciNova, Inc., as Chief Development Officer from 2004 to 2009.
Dr. Gammans received his graduate degree from Purdue University and graduate degree and doctorate degree from the University of Georgia.

Pamlico BioPharma, Inc. BiotechnologyHealth Technology Pamlico BioPharma, Inc. provides antibody therapeutics services. It develops fully-human monoclonal antibody (hmAb) therapeutics for the rapid diagnosis and treatment of infectious diseases and cancer. The firms lead program is focused on severe pneumonia caused by streptococcus pneumoniae (SPN), and is in preclinical IND-directed activities for a mAb cocktail and a companion point-of-care (POC) diagnostic against three serotypes that account for over 40% of SPN infections.
